Embrace "Mountain Modern" Design
This popular style blends contemporary design's clean lines and simplicity with rustic, natural elements. The result is a space that feels both sleek and warm, perfectly suited for the Colorado aesthetic.
- Natural Textures: Incorporate materials like natural stone, slate, or travertine tiles for a rugged, earthy feel. These are durable and bring the organic beauty of the mountains indoors. For a lighter touch, wood-look porcelain tile offers the warmth of natural wood without the moisture issues.
- Warm Finishes: Move beyond sterile chrome fixtures. Opt for matte black, oil-rubbed bronze, or warm brass hardware to add contrast and a grounding, organic feel to your space.
- Layered Lighting: Maximize your bathroom's potential with a variety of lighting. Use ambient lighting from a central fixture, task lighting around the vanity, and accent lighting under a floating vanity or toe-kicks for a high-end feel. For the ultimate mountain vibe, consider an antler-style chandelier or sconces with a rustic finish.
Maximize Space in Small Bathrooms
Many Colorado homes, especially older ones, feature compact bathrooms. Don't let limited square footage limit your vision.
- Open the Space Visually: Replace a bulky shower curtain with a frameless glass shower door to make the room feel larger and more open.
- Go Vertical with Storage: When counter space is limited, use wall-mounted or floating vanities to free up floor space and create a more expansive feel. Recessed shelves can utilize wall cavities for sleek, out-of-the-way storage.
- Use Reflective Surfaces: A large, well-lit mirror is a game-changer. It bounces light around the room, making the space feel brighter and bigger.
Incorporate Spa-Like Features
Create a personal escape where you can relax and rejuvenate after a long day of hiking or skiing.
- Walk-In Showers: Enlarge your shower space and install multiple showerheads—including a rainfall and handheld option—for a luxurious, custom experience.
- Freestanding Soaking Tubs: If space allows, a standalone tub can become the stunning centerpiece of your bathroom, providing the perfect place to unwind.
- Heated Flooring: Combat chilly Colorado mornings with heated floors. This small luxury provides maximum comfort and is a popular feature in high-end remodels.
Go Green with Eco-Friendly Upgrades
Sustainability is a core Colorado value, and your bathroom remodel is a perfect opportunity to incorporate eco-friendly features.
- Water-Efficient Fixtures: Conserve water with low-flow toilets, showerheads, and faucets. Look for WaterSense-certified products to ensure maximum efficiency.
- Natural and Recycled Materials: Choose countertops made from recycled glass or vanities crafted from reclaimed wood. These materials not only reduce environmental impact but also add unique character.
- Improve Air Quality: Use low- or zero-VOC paints to minimize harmful chemicals and improve indoor air quality.
